SILEX Entry
Definition
A rare term denoting a fabric or material dyed purple, typically associated with luxury, prestige, and ceremonial or royal contexts. The primary lexical meaning is 'purple cloth' or material of a purple color, often referencing the highly prized textiles produced from expensive dyes in the ancient Near East.
Semantic Range
purple cloth, purple dye, material dyed purple, symbol of nobility or royal status, item of luxury
Root / Etymology
Borrowed from Old Persian (cf. Persian ارغوان arghavān, 'dark purple, crimson'), itself possibly ultimately from a substrate Mediterranean or Semitic source. It is related to the Hebrew אַרְגָּמָן (’argāmān, 'purple [cloth]'). The specific root in Hebrew is uncertain; this term is largely a loanword into Aramaic and Hebrew literature.
Historical & Contextual Notes
אַרְגְּוָן occurs only in Aramaic sections of the Tanakh, specifically Daniel (Daniel 5:7, 16, 29), and always denotes 'purple,' especially as a symbol of wealth, honor, or high status. This color was historically associated with royalty and the elite in the ancient Near East due to the expense and difficulty of producing true purple dyes (often derived from murex snails or certain plants). The Aramaic אַרְגְּוָן is distinct from Hebrew אַרְגָּמָן, though both refer to purple-dyed fabric. In Daniel, it is closely linked to the bestowing of honor by Babylonian or Persian rulers. English translations generally render the word as "purple," but the term may carry connotations exceeding merely the color, including notions of courtly honor and elite status. The later emergence of 'purple' as a symbolic royal color in Hellenistic and Roman times influenced subsequent translation traditions.
